    A dusk fight?

    Brawner's Farm....depending on terrain you could go man for man and portray a specific area of the battle....19th IN pushed back on the left, 7th WVI pivot and counterattack.....Easterner's fill the gap....6th WVI levels the playing field from a swale....etc.

    Return to Manassas

    Gents,

    For those who have enjoyed Summer of 62, September Storm and At High Tide, the next installment will be "Return to Manassas" the last weekend of August 2010.

    This event will feature some excellent land, even a rail road cut. A real one! We are working hard to take in all the experience of the past and move forward.

    Looks like the scenarios will involve the Assualt on the Rail Road Cut, Chinn Ridge and we are still looking at what fight will fit best the land and the timing for the dusk fight.

    I have been out of circulation for a bit, life has changed a wee bit, but its time to move this thing on.

    I hope to see many of my friends, blue, gray east and west there, and to put on another event worthy of your attendance.

    More information will be out in a while, and have a great New Year.
